Summary

Heat stress is a leading cause of weather-related deaths and can be especially dangerous in cities, where phenomena like urban heat islands drive temperatures higher than in surrounding rural areas. Now, a new dataset developed by the U.S. National Science Foundation National Center for Atmospheric Research (NSF NCAR) aims to provide city governments and health officials with information that could minimize heat impacts on residents.
